What is a bumper extension seal?

A bumper extension seal is a rubber or plastic seal that attaches to the edge of a vehicle's bumper, and is designed to reduce drag by preventing airflow between the bumper and the body of the vehicle.

What is the purpose of a bumper extension seal?

The purpose of a bumper extension seal is to reduce drag, increase fuel efficiency, and prevent dirt and moisture from entering the vehicle.

How do I know if my bumper extension seal is faulty?

If your bumper extension seal is faulty, you may notice decreased fuel efficiency, increased road noise, and water or dirt entering the vehicle.

What kind of damage can a faulty bumper extension seal cause?

A faulty bumper extension seal can cause increased drag, decreased fuel efficiency, increased road noise, and water or dirt entering the vehicle.

How do I replace a bumper extension seal?

Replacing a bumper extension seal is a relatively easy process and can usually be done in a few steps:

  1. Remove the old seal by gently pulling it away from the bumper.
  2. Clean the area around the bumper to remove any dirt and debris.
  3. Apply a new seal to the bumper, making sure it is securely attached.
  4. Verify that the seal is properly installed and that there are no gaps or air leaks.
